If you are looking for plans for the end of August, there is a jazz concert coming up at St Andrew's Church in Hove. On Friday, 28 August 2026, the venue will host a performance by the jazz vocalist Louise Messenger. She is an Australian artist based in London who has become a familiar name within the UK swing scene. For this specific date, she will be performing alongside the Chris Coull quartet.

Messenger’s approach to her setlist focuses on a mix of classic standards and some lesser-known tracks from the Great American Songbook. Her vocal style is often noted for balancing dynamic energy with a more sedate tone, drawing influence from artists like Carmen McRae, Ella Fitzgerald, Anita O'Day, and the Boswell Sisters. It is a specific sound that fits well within the acoustics of a church setting, which is where the event is taking place on Church Road, Hove (BN3 2AD).
Regarding the logistics, there is a slight variation in the reported start times, with some sources mentioning 17:30 and others 18:30, so it might be worth double-checking the specific ticket details if you decide to go. The entry price for the concert is set at £13.00. Whether you are a regular follower of the swing genre or just interested in catching some live music in a local venue, this performance offers a straightforward evening of jazz standards.
